Concrete Edging Replacement in Citrus County, FL
Concrete edging replacement involves removing and replacing existing concrete borders that define garden beds, walkways, driveways, or other landscaped areas. This service is often requested when existing concrete has cracked, shifted, or become unsightly over time. Property owners typically seek this service to improve curb appeal, prevent soil erosion, and create a clean, finished look around landscaping features. Projects can range from small garden bed borders to larger driveway edges, and understanding the condition of the current concrete and the desired appearance can help determine the scope of work.
Before requesting concrete edging replacement, property owners should consider the existing material’s condition and whether it is suitable for replacement or needs repair. It’s helpful to know the dimensions of the area to be replaced and if any existing structures need to be preserved or integrated into the new design. Additionally, understanding the preferred style, such as smooth, textured, or decorative concrete, can influence the selection process. Proper planning ensures the new edging complements the landscape and meets functional needs, resulting in a durable and visually appealing border.

Concrete Edging Replacement Questions
What is concrete edging replacement? It involves removing old or damaged concrete borders and installing new edging to define landscape areas and improve curb appeal.
When should concrete edging be replaced? Replacement is recommended when existing edging cracks, sinks, or no longer matches the landscape design.
What types of projects typically need concrete edging replacement? Common projects include replacing broken borders around gardens, walkways, driveways, or lawn beds.
What should property owners consider before replacing concrete edging? It's important to evaluate the condition of existing edging and plan for the desired style and layout of the new border.
